My husband is on his feet all day, which as you probably know can lead to an aching back, so I bought him this chair cushion massager as a gift. Now at the end of a hard day he can relax in a comfy chair and get a nice massage.
The Shiatsu massage cushion has moving ball type things that provide an up and down deep kneading motion, which is great at relieving tight knots. There are three settings to choose from - full, upper or lower back. This cushion even has the option of adding heat. It has an attached remote control so you can make adjustments as needed. The cushion is light weight and can easily be moved from chair to chair or couch, etc.
I will admit I was leary on buying this at first as I wasn't sure just how good of a massage it could provide, but I was pleasantly surprised when I tried it myself. The deep kneading really works well and my lower back felt so relaxed after I used it. I'd say it is definitly worth trying, and the price is great if you compare it to a real massage at a spa.
